Prime Video has announced the elevation of Padma Kasturirangan to Head of South, India Originals. In her new role, Kasturirangan will oversee the growth and development of the platform’s Originals content in the Tamil and Telugu markets. This marks a significant expansion of her responsibilities from her prior position as Head of Telugu Originals, India Originals.
Sharing her excitement about the promotion, Kasturirangan took to LinkedIn: “I am excited to share that I am stepping into the role of Head of South, India Originals, Prime Video.
“I joined Prime Video two years ago, and since then I’ve had the pleasure of collaborating with some of the best creators to build an exciting Telugu slate. With a super thrilling line-up planned for the near future, I look forward to scaling up our Originals program in Tamil and Telugu, bringing bar-raising stories to engage and delight our audiences, in this expanded role.”
She further expressed her gratitude towards the Prime Video leadership team, stating: “Nurturing new markets and building a diverse, wholesome content slate has been one of the most rewarding aspects of my journey at Prime Video. I am deeply thankful to Nikhil Madhok, Gaurav Gandhi, and James Farrell for entrusting me with this opportunity.”
Before joining Prime Video, Kasturirangan served as Vice President for Telugu Original Content at ZEE5, where she played a pivotal role in shaping the platform’s regional slate. Her professional journey began in 2006 as an Assistant Manager at Ricki’s, and she has since held roles in prestigious organizations, including Lotus Exim International Inc, Annapurna International School of Film and Media, and Tamada Media.
